The information event with Minister for Sport Charlie McConalogue will take place on Tuesday evening in Newbridge
Local clubs, volunteers and community groups in Kildare are being invited to a meeting with Minister for Sport, Charlie McConalogue TD, to discuss the upcoming Sports Capital Grants and opportunities within the sporting sector.
Speaking on this morning's Kildare Today, Minister McConalogue explained that the Community Sports Facilities Fund (CSFF) will be happening over the course of the summer.
The information evening aims to inform groups and clubs of the grants application process, and hear directly from the Minister about the grants and supports available to help develop sporting facilities and participation in local communities.
67 groups in Kildare availed of sports grants given from the previous Sport Capital Grants, a number Minister McConalogue says he expects to see again this year, if not more.
The meeting will take place on Tuesday evening at the Keadeen Hotel, beginning at 7pm.
